Instead it returns 1st March 2016. Find centralized, trusted content and collaborate around the technologies you use most. Each video comes with its own practice worksheet. looking closely, there are some typos in that original thread which detailed the excel formula's individual steps. The second half of the equation adds days to the year . With that and with the understanding that I wouldn't do it this way for anything prior to 1900, here's the code I'd use if I had to do such a conversion on a regular basis. What video game is Charlie playing in Poker Face S01E07? so if the year is 2089 the first three digit of JDE would be 189DDD datediff (year,'1900-1-1',dat) % 100 helps you get the remainder of the century which is the years. Is this correct? 14th day, 100th day, etc.) The date fields that are used in JD Edwards software are stored as CMMDDD (Cjulian) format. There are inherent problems with conversion into Excel due to the fact that has a leap year error (in 1900??) A place where magic is studied and practiced? How to get current time and date in Android. Note:You can format the dates as numbers. To convert the formulas to use a different starting date, edit the portion "1/1/" to the date that you want. To learn more, see our tips on writing great answers. Suppose your first date is in Cell A1 and let's say that it is 113338.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. JD Date/Time Converter - NASA Find out more about the February 2023 update. I found this string while trying to convert from a 7-digit ordinal date to a Gregorian Date. . Open and create multiple documents in new tabs of the same window, rather than in new windows. This is the formula I've tried to use: =DATE (IF (0+ (LEFT (A1,2))<30,2000,1900)+LEFT (A1,2),1,RIGHT (A1,3)) Is there any other way to convert the date?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Convert julian date to date in sql server, How to return only the Date from a SQL Server DateTime datatype. to form a date stamp. Converting Julian Dates to Calendar Dates - IBM Remember: This tool can only convert date . Thank u. Hi, there is a problem when you try to convert Julian date to calendar date with dates of 2001 thru 2009. Can anyone help me convert a backwards formatted Julian date code? Perhaps a different, better, method? The current date used is taken from the computer's system clock. In sql server there is a very nice to get day of the year using datepart (DAYOFYEAR,dat) YY stands for the years in the century. I'm trying to convert JDE dates, and have amassed a large quantity of information and figured I'd try to do an SQL conversion function to simplify some tasks. How to Get Your Question Answered Quickly. Enter dates in the form mm/dd/yy, dd-mmm-yyyy, 'today', '+1 day' or similar. JD Edwards files are often stored in the Julian format and this page offers an easy way to convert JDE dates to either Julian and Gregorian online without having to jump into excel and performs a number of steps. I'm trying to convert JDE dates, and have amassed a large quantity of information and figured I'd try to do an SQL conversion function to simplify some tasks. How-to: Converting Gregorian dates to Julian dates Suppose your first date is in Cell A1 and let's say that it is 113338. Message 7 of 9 :P. I followed exactly as your formula described, but in the opposite order. When you give DATE a year and month value, and a zero for day, you get the last day of the previous month. If there is something novel about your answer, please take a couple sentences to explain how it's different and why that makes it better. the date is accually afive digit code (16343). Create SQL Date from JDE Numeric Date Value? - JDELIST.com get julian date from f00365. In the worksheet, select cell A1, and press CTRL+V. vegan) just to try it, does this inconvenience the caterers and staff? In Excel replace [IXEFFF] with the cell reference for the JDE Julian. I was incorrect on something though in my example. Takes the first letter and adds it to century, starting from 19th. For example 25922 is September 16th, 2022. thanks Sunny the formula worked perfectI received it over a month ago.I appreciate it.its a big helpGod Bless you. Then right click at these highlighted cells, and select Format Cells from context menu, and in the popped out Format Cells dialog, under Number tab, click Date in the Category list, then select the date type you need in the right section. As I understand Julian date the first two numbers are the year and the last 3 represent the day of the year. Press CTRL+C. First off, welcome to the community :) There are already several high quality answers to this question, most of which were posted three years ago when the question was asked. The LEFT function returns four characters from the beginning of the Julian date in cell B3. Use this tool to convert a specified calendar date/time to an equivalent Julian Day (JD) number. Our goal is to help you work faster in Excel. something that includes dropping a day from the days add. I have tried to resolve the problem, but I keep getting errors. I think you are missing the top line. If you preorder a special airline meal (e.g. Choose the account you want to sign in with. Description Assuming that the date is in cell A1, here is the Excel formula to convert Gregorian dates to JDE Julian: = (YEAR (A1)-1900)*1000+A1-DATE (YEAR (A1),1,1)+1 To determine the number formatting you can look at the F9210 and compare the database field name (without the first two characters) to the Data Item (FRDTAI). Assuming this data doesn't change often, it may be much more efficient to actually store the date as a computed column (which is why I chose the base date of 0 instead of some string representation, which would cause determinism issues preventing the column from being persisted and potentially indexed). Why does Mister Mxyzptlk need to have a weakness in the comics? I also use the underlying "Date Serial Number" for such things. Simply enter your value and then click on "Lookup Julian" or "Lookup Gregorian" to convert the date. You could use the following expression in an compose action to calculate an UTC time based on a calculation with ticks. I can either convert the julian date column on my inventory table YYDDD into a calendar date or add a column in my date table which would convert the date to the julian date. Detecting an "invalid date" Date instance in JavaScript. For the complete JD, add 2,450,000 (or 2,460,000 after February 23, 2023) to the four digit value given in the calendar for the . Note: Julian Date Converter is written in Visual Basic .NET 2003 and is built for .NET Framework v1.1. The months January-June are on one page while July-December are on the second page. JD Calendars. It's the F00365 data table. Explanation TEXT function converts a number to a text in a specific format. Solved: JDE Date to Standard Date Format - Qlik Community Sorry I cannot get your problem clearlly? I did find a formula in DAX and M that works create in converting a 6 digit julian to a date. DATE(CHAR(1900000 + GLDGJ)) where GLDGJ is the Julian date value. The military writes the Julian day out like this. How to Convert Date to Julian Date in Excel (3 Easy Ways) - exceldemy.com I use the following formulas to convert dates in MS Excel: Any SQL magic for Gregorian (specifically today's date) converted to the JDE Julian CYYDDD? Converting from Gregorian to Julian Dates For JDE e.g. Looks like a formatting error on your date seehttps://community.powerbi.com/t5/Desktop/Token-eof-expected/td-p/27929, Hi@jpt1228, still confused. Insert DATEVALUE Function into TEXT Function Things to Remember Conclusion Related Articles Download Practice Workbook You can download the free Excel workbook here and practice on your own. What's the difference between a power rail and a signal line? I'm converting Julian dates in JD Edwards (Oracle DB), and I had to add "1900" to the year portion of the formula. Back to, =DATE(IF(0+(LEFT(A1,2))<30,2000,1900)+LEFT(A1,2),1,RIGHT(A1,3)), =TEXT(A1,"yy")&TEXT((A1-DATEVALUE("1/1/"&TEXT(A1,"yy"))+1),"000"), Kutools for Excel Solves Most of Your Problems, and Increases Your Productivity by 80%, Convert Between Cells Content and Comments, Office Tab Brings Tabbed interface to Office, and Make Your Work Much Easier, This comment was minimized by the moderator on the site, Kutools for Excel: with more than 300 handy Excel add-ins, free to try with no limitation in, Convert between date and unix timestamp in Excel, Convert time string to time or date and time in Excel, In some times, you may received a workhseets with multiple nonstandard dates, and to convert all of them to the standard date formatting as mm/dd/yyyy maybe troublesome for you. Tried with formulae given in the post, but not working. As far as I know todays Julian date is 2459286. 3. Do new devs get fired if they can't solve a certain bug? Self Expanding ChartsOne Click ChartsCreate Quick Dynamic ChartsEasy Combination Charts. To get a Gregorian date, you join the F00365 table using the ONDTEJ field (which is the Julian date),and you return the ONDATE value, which is Gregorian. This formula only works for dates after 3/1/1901 and in workbooks that use the 1900 date system. Please note that by default the dates will be in MM/DD/YYYY format. 1. What the main article is talking about is a simplified version of the same idea used for military food packaging but the count resets every year. The accepted answer is incorrect. There are two calendars at play here, the Julian calendar introduced by Julius Caesar in 45 BCE and gradually replaced by the Gregorian calendar over the last 400 years (there were some holdouts). Click on a year in the left column to download a 2-page .pdf version of the calendar for that year. Again, we can use the TEXT function: If you need to convert a Julian date back to a regular date, you can use a formula that parses Julian date and runs it through the date function with a month of 1 and day equal to the "nth" day. (eg. Log in. Video of the Day Step 2 Enter the complete five-digit Julian date, including any leading zeros such as "00001" for the date Jan. 1, 2000. The RIGHT function returns three characters from the end of the value in cell B3. Please edit to add further details, such as citations or documentation, so that others can confirm that your answer is correct. Can anyone help me convertig 6 digital julian date to normal date ? To convert from UT to JD enter the time in UT. It shouldn't be a problem, but it raises the question, how would the query look differently if I'd have to take that into account? Increases your productivity by 50%, and reduces hundreds of mouse clicks for you every day. You must have JavaScript enabled to use this form. A modified version of the Julian date denoted MJD obtained by subtracting 2,400,000.5 days from the Julian date JD, The MJD therefore gives the number of days since midnight on November 17, 1858. In a blank cell, type this formula =DATE(IF(0+(LEFT(A1,2))<30,2000,1900)+LEFT(A1,2),1,RIGHT(A1,3)) into it, press Enter key, if you need, you can drag the fill handle to a range with this formula. Convert 7 Digit Julian Date to Calendar Date with Combination of DATE, LEFT & RIGHT Functions in Excel 2. Convert date to Julian format - Excel formula | Exceljet The below formula only counts for dates between 2000 and 2099 because of the hardcoded "20" but you can use it as a start if it works for you. This means that the application will . On the left of the ampersand, we generate the year value. Learn Excel with high quality video training. cell enter the formula "=ConvertJulian (A1)" without the quotes. Hi, Tony, try this formula =RIGHT(TEXT(I1,"yy")&TEXT((I1-DATEVALUE("1/1/"&TEXT(I1,"yy"))+1),"000"),4), I1 is the date you want to convert. If that is true you could do somthing like below where you create a date from the numbers. If you need to convert a date to a Julian date format in Excel, you can do so by building a formula that uses the TEXT, YEAR, and DATE functions. Convert from calendar date and time to Julian date, and vice versa. Because the correct day of the year depends on which year it is (whether or not it's a leap-year); you MUST add the years on first, then the days. Thanks though, I am grateful for this. To extract a 2-digit year, we can use the TEXT function, which can apply a number format inside a formula: To extract a full year, use the YEAR function: On the right side of the ampersand we need to figure out the day of year. AAVSO produced JD Calendars give the last four digits of the Julian Day for each day of every month for a year. The time can also be entered as decimal days (e.g., 2000-01-01.5). So it would convert 99123 in the first half of the expression to 1999-01-01. Formula Friday How To Use The DAY Function In Excel With Examples. In the worksheet, select cell A1, and press CTRL+V. Total rubbish the definition of Julian date is: 185 Alewife Brook Parkway, Suite 410, Cambridge, MA 02138, USA, Julian Date (JD) Calculator and Calendars. 11716- 117 day of 2016) This thread is locked. This works because the DATE function knows how to adjust for values that are out of range. Step 3 Select the converted dates, right-click the selection and click "Format. JavaScript is disabled. [5] Julian Date Converter is a simple utility to convert between E1 (former J.D.Edwards) internal representation of the date (CYYDDD format known as Julian date) and Gregorian date formats. DATE(INT(BISalesView[Date Julian]/1000)+1900,1,MOD(BISalesView[Date Julian],1000)), Date.AddDays(#date(Number.RoundDown([Date Julian]/1000)+1900,1,1),Number.Mod([Date Julian],1000)-1), That was the simplification I was looking for@DarylM. This is because the 3-digit number-of-days is being added to "01." Consider January first (Julian 16001) I think you would need to Minus 1 before your days add. Sorry if thats a distraction. Generally, Julian date is a date format which includes 5 digit numbers, first two indicate the year, and last three indicate the day of the year. Excel has no built-in function to convert a standard date to Julian date, but the figure illustrates how you can use the following formula to accomplish the task. To switch between viewing the results and viewing the formulas that return the results, press CTRL+` (grave accent), or on the Formulas tab, in the Formula Auditing group, click the Show Formulas button. This, The "SQL magic" is going to depend on the what machine you run the SQL, DATE(INT((1900000+C2)/1000),1,C2-INT(C2/1000)*1000). For example, 14001 indicates 1/1/2014 in calendar. Proud to be a Super User! Date.AddDays(Date.From(DateTimeZone.From("20" & Text.Start(Number.ToText([column reference]),4) & "-01-01")),Int64.From(Text.End(Number.ToText([column reference]),3))). Your date stored in JDE would be 111263 in database. The first formula to convert our julian date to calendar date is below. http://www.jdelist.com/ubb/showflat.php?Cat=0&Number=86248. -- "-1" is the DATE SERIAL NUMBER for the day before 1900-01-01 . Hi - I'm Dave Bruns, and I run Exceljet with my wife, Lisa. Hello, I searched and read the 2 posts about julian dating but I can't get a solution to work. Where is this error? How to Convert Julian Dates to Regular Dates in Excel
Tiffany Haddish Husband William Stewart, Beautiful Spanish Words Tattoo, Articles C